SOFF0095: Missing Weapon Category Code
If Student Offense Code = '100', '101', '103', '104', or '105'
Then Weapon Category Code must be populated
Official CALPADS rule
Severity: Fatal Type: Input Validation
Fields validated:
- 20.14 Student Offense Code
- 20.15 Weapon Category Code
Recommended correction path
- 1
Re-read the incident evidence
Review the contemporaneous incident record, investigation findings, applicable Education Code basis, and the local offense selected. Do not infer a weapon type from a broad narrative alone.
- 2
Validate both complete fields
Compare 20.14 Student Offense Code and 20.15 Weapon Category Code with current CALPADS code sets, effective dates, and valid-code combinations.
- 3
Check the local translation
Inspect the SIS discipline-offense and weapon mappings. Confirm that a precise local value is translated to the intended state code and that required weapon detail is not dropped.
- 4
Resolve with the responsible team
Include the site administrator or discipline designee, CALPADS coordinator, SIS owner, and legal or student-services staff when the statutory classification itself is uncertain.
- 5
Correct, post, and scan for pattern
Update the authoritative record or mapping, regenerate SOFF, reconcile SINC/SIRS, and identify other incidents using the same local code combination.

Before closing the ticket
- Confirm the corrected SOFF record under the intended student and Incident ID Local in CALPADS.
- Reconcile the related SINC parent and every applicable SIRS/SOFF child record.
- Document whether the defect arose in source evidence, coding, translation, enrollment, configuration, or extract logic.
- Check other incidents affected by the same local rule before EOY 1 certification.
